Position Summary

The IT Support Specialist will provide hands-on, day-to-day end user support at Fractyl's Burlington office under the direction of the IT Manager. This role is focused on assisting the user community with hardware, software, and connectivity issues, supporting new hire onboarding, and maintaining shared office technology. The specialist will work closely with the IT Manager and Fractyl's Managed Services Providers (MSPs) to resolve tickets, escalate issues appropriately, and continuously improve the end user experience. This role is based on-site in our Burlington office five (5) days a week.

Primary Responsibilities

End User Support:

  • Provide first-line, hands-on IT support to end users in the Burlington office, escalating to the IT Manager and MSPs as needed
  • Assist end users with hardware, software, and connectivity issues, including laptops, docking stations, peripherals, and printers
  • Help maintain local shared resources such as conference rooms, printers, laptops, docking stations, and other office hardware
  • Partner with our Managed Service Providers to resolve tickets in a timely manner and follow up on outstanding requests
  • Support new hire onboarding, including laptop imaging, account setup, equipment distribution, and walking new employees through core IT tools
  • Provide end user training as needed on core IT software
  • Handle service desk tickets in a timely manner and identify recurring end user issues to flag to the IT Manager
  • Able to lift IT equipment up to 20 lbs and access equipment in tight spaces (e.g., under desks). Reasonable accommodations available for qualified individuals with disabilities.
  • Support IT asset inventory management and assist the IT Manager with software license tracking and hardware ordering
  • Provide end user support for lab-adjacent technology needs in coordination with scientists and lab staff
  • Provide first-line end user support for common business applications, including Office 365 (Outlook, Teams, OneDrive, SharePoint), Smartsheet, and MS D365
  • Promote IT security awareness by helping end users recognize phishing attempts and follow MFA and password best practices
